Reserve assets (Assets, Positions, US dollar), per capita in Ghana
Ghana: Reserve assets (Assets, Positions, US dollar), per capita was 260.91 US dollar per person in 2024. ▲ Rising
Reserve assets (Assets, Positions, US dollar), per capita in Ghana, 2006–2024
Source: Statizoid (derived). Measured in US dollar per person.
Analysis
Ghana recorded 260.91 US dollar per person for reserve assets (assets, positions, us dollar), per capita in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 48.8% on the previous year and up 46.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, reserve assets (assets, positions, us dollar), per capita in Ghana peaked at 265.25 US dollar per person in 2021 and was at its lowest, 83.14 US dollar per person, in 2008.
That places Ghana 137th out of 169 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 19 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Reserve assets (Assets, Positions, US dollar)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Reserve assets (Assets, Positions, US dollar) 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Reserve assets International Monetary Fund
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
